STATE-OF-THE ART PRESERVATION FACILITY IFI IRISH FILM ARCHIVE @ MAYNOOTH UNIVERSITY OPENS
March 9th 2018: The Irish Film Institute and Maynooth University are proud to announce the opening of the IFI Irish Film Archive @ Maynooth University, a new purpose-built moving image… Read More

March 7th 2018: The IFI is proud to announce a very special screening of Robin Campillo’s award-winning film 120 BPM (Beats Per Minute) at 20.00 on Saturday, April 7th in association with ACT UP Dublin.
